John Hewes a great patriot got his start by joining the protest in Boston the very night which led up to the Boston Massacre. Hewes participated in the Boston Tea Party, Hewes was part of the tarring and feathering of loyalist John Malcolm, he objected to it but Malcom had it coming. He served in the military and militia throughout the war, was a privateer, and was the last surviving member of the Boston Tea Party when he died at the ripe old age of 98.
Hewes wasn't born a great or lucky man, he was just a patriot who went out on the streets to see what he could do to be of use.
